States with No Income Tax
At the top of the list are the nine states that have no state income tax at all. By default, military retirement pay is completely exempt from tax. These states are:
Alaska
Florida
Nevada
New Hampshire
South Dakota
Tennessee
Texas
Washington
Wyoming
Note: New Hampshire and Tennessee both tax interest and dividends. For most taxpayers, however, this would constitute a relatively small portion of total income.
